Two Pilots™    Главная  |  Навигация  |  Программы  |  Скачать  |  Купить  |  Поддержка  |  Издателям  |  OEM

Блог компании Два Пилота

обсуждение разных тем

Архив рубрики 'Общие вопросы'

Слияние и разделение PDF с помощью PDF Creator Pilot

Август 18, 2010

Вы хотите разделить, слить и реорганизовать порядок страниц ваших PDF документов? Если это так, то тогда Вы можете для этих целей использовать нашу библиотеку PDF Creator Pilot. PDF Creator Pilot позволяет не только разбивать, соединять и реорганизовывать PDF файлы, но так же и создавать древоподобные закладки, аннотации, водяные знаки, превью страниц, интерактивные формы в Ваших PDF документах.

PDF Библиотека имеет следующие методы для разбиения, слияния и реорганизации станиц:

  • Append – Этот метод добавляет содержимое открытого PDF файла (не BLOB) к вновь созданному (или открытому) PDF документу;
  • Open – Этот метода открывает существующий PDF документ, читает и распарсивает его содержимое;
  • AddPage – Этот метод создает новую PDF страница, добавляя её в конец PDF документа. Метод не устанавливает новую страницу текущей;
  • DeletePage – Этот метода удаляет заданную страницу из PDF документа.

С помощью библиотеки PDF Creator Pilot Вы сможете легко и быстро управлять PDF документами, сокращать размер PDF файлов и без труда объединять группу файлов, использую функцию слияния PDF документов.

Артем Голубниченко.

Изменение размеров страниц в PDF файлах

Август 9, 2010

В библиотеку для создания PDF документов PDF Creator Pilot была добавлена возможность для конвертирования PDF документов с размером страниц А4 в PDF документы с размером страниц А3. После трансформации на новой странице размером А3 помещаются две страницы размера А4 из исходного документа. Чтобы воспользоваться этой функциональностью, необходимо вызвать метод ConvertToA3. Здесь можно загрузить примеры PDF файлов до и после применения этой функции.

Так же для преобразования размеров и ориентации страниц в PDF библиотеке доступны следующие методы:

  • PageHeight - свойство для чтения/установки высоты текущей страницы;
  • PageOrientation - свойство для чтения/установки ориентации текущей страницы;
  • PageResolution - свойство для чтения/установки разрешения (в DPI) текущей страницы;
  • PageRotate – метод, который поворачивает страницу;
  • PageSize - свойство для чтения/установки размера текущей страницы;
  • PageWidth - свойство для чтения/установки ширины текущей страницы.

Артём Голубниченко

DjVu-конвертер

Июль 14, 2010

В настоящее время очень популярен электронный формат DjVu, предназначенный для хранения отсканированных документов (бланки, книги и т.п.). Очень часто формат DjVu позиционируют как альтернативу формату PDF. Прежде всего, защитники DjVu проводят сравнение между размером pdf и djvu файлов

Компания «Два Пилота» выпустила бесплатную программу-конвертер для создания DjVu-документов. DjVu Printer Pilot – это приложение на базе виртуального принтера для создания DjVu-файлов. После установке программы, в системе появится виртуальный принтер с именем «DjVu Printer Pilot». После чего остается любой документ, который необходимо конвертировать в DjVu, отправить на виртуальный принтер. После печати документа, появится главное окно программы, в котором можно будет сохранить полученный DjVu-документ или скомбинировать с ранее созданным.

Для создания файлов в DjVu-формате, наша компания использовала бесплатную библиотеку DjVuLibre.

Артём Голубниченко

PDF/A – формат для долгосрочного хранения

Июнь 8, 2010

PDF/A – это электронный формат документа, предназначенный для долгосрочного хранения. Этот стандарт был создан для удовлетворения растущих потребностей хранения информации в электронных документах на архивно-длинных промежутках времени. Многофункциональный характер формата PDF может создавать трудности для сохранения информации в течение длительного срока, и некоторые полезные функции в формате PDF, к сожалению,  несовместимы с требованиями длительного хранения. Например, документы PDF могут являться системно-зависимыми, опираясь на системные шрифты и другой контент, который хранится во внешнем исходном файле. Чем больше проходит времени, и особенно технологических изменений, эти внешние связи могут быть разорваны, и зависимая информация будет потеряна.

PDF/A стандарт основывается на PDF формате версии 1.4, и определяет некоторое подмножество компонент PDF, которые должны быть использованы при разработки программного обеспечения, которое создает или обрабатывает PDF с целю сохранения долгосрочных по сравнению с традиционными PDF документов. PDF/A направлен на сохранение внешнего вида электронных документов в течение долгого времени, а также направлен на поддержку будущего доступа и возможности перехода в будущем к новым технологиям за счет того, что он обеспечивает основу для: 1) вложения метаданных в электронный документ и 2) определения логической структуры и семантических свойств электронных документов. В результате этот формат файлов, больше подходит для долгосрочного хранения.

PDF/A-1 файлы должны включать:

  • Встроенные шрифты
  • Аппаратно-независимые цвета
  • Метаданных XMP

Наша библиотека PDF Creator Pilot имеет свойство, которое указывает, следует ли создать PDF/A совместимые файлы. Это свойство – ProducePDFA. Установка свойства ProducePDFA в VARIANT_TRUE означает, что выходной PDF файл будет совместим с PDF/A стандартом. Чтобы использовать это свойство правильно, его нужно установить перед использованием любых текстовых или графических выводов.

Если вам нужна возможность долгосрочного хранения документов, то вам следует использовать PDF/A совместимые документы. С помощью библиотеки PDF Creator Pilot  можно очень просто и быстро создавать такие документы.

Артём Голубниченко

Новая версия Exif Farm

Март 9, 2010

В начале марта наша компания выпустили новую улучшенную версию популярного EXIF редактора – Exif Farm. К существующей линии наших EXIF программ теперь добавились ещё две: Exif Farm и Exif Farm Pro.

Exif Farm – это бесплатный EXIF просмотрщик и редактор, а Exif Farm Pro – это платная версия, в которой есть возможность пакетной обработки файлов. Это и есть основное отличие двух программ.

Exif Farm – это EXIF редактор, который интегрируется в операционную систему и может быть вызван из контекстного меню в проводнике Windows или из любого иного приложение, в котором осуществляется взаимодействие с проводником Windows. Именно в этом и заключается удобство и основная особенность программы. Как же часто, переходя по папкам с фотографиями, возникает желание быстро просмотреть EXIF, или IPTC, или XMP данные. Теперь это можно сделать без запуска специальной программы. Всего-навсего, кликните правой кнопкой мыши по файлу, выберите в контекстном меню пункт «Свойства»  и перейдите на вкладку Exif Farm. И перед Вашим взором предстанет полный список метаданных, представленных в фотографии. Этот список для удобства сгруппирован. Так же, сразу можно добавить или изменить необходимую EXIF информацию.

Среди достоинств, которые мы выделяем в новой версии программы, можно отнести следующее:

- единственная программа, которая встраивается в систему и расширяет её оболочку для возможности работы с EXIF данными;

- большое количество тегов для просмотра и редактирования, включая специфические теги производителей фотокамер;

- удобство, простота и быстрота использования программы;

- современный интерфейс;

- поддержка Windows Vista и Windows 7;

- экспорт и импорт метаданных в файлы XML.

Если Вы пользуетесь другим нашим EXIF редактором  – Exif Pilot (или одной из его версий) и захотите перейти на новую программу Exif Farm, то абсолютно не почувствуете никакой разницы. И функциональные возможности, и интерфейс для работы с метаданными остались теми же. Мы постарались сделать эти программы наиболее близкими друг к другу.

Если Вы профессиональный фотограф, или фотограф-любитель, или просто Вам нужна возможность просмотра и редактирование EXIF/IPTC/XMP данных, то тогда Вам следует попробовать наши новые программы Exif Farm и Exif Farm Pro.

Артём Голубниченко.

Новый конвертер PDF2Image Pilot от компании «Два Пилота»

Март 1, 2010

Очень часто для решения задач электронного документооборота (и не только) возникает потребность преобразовать PDF документы в PNG формат или многостраничный TIFF. Поэтому наша компания выпустила новый конвертер PDF2Image Pilot - программу для конвертирования PDF файлов в высококачественные BMP, EMF, GIF, JPEG, PNG, или TIFF изображения (так же поддерживает многостраничный TIFF).

Этот конвертер основан на другом нашем продукте PDF Rasterization Pilot. PDF Rasterization Pilot является библиотекой для разработчтиков. Используя это компонент, разработчики могут добавить в свою программу возможность экспорта PDF в различные графические форматы, выводить PDF на контекст устройства (будь то экран монитора или принтер).

Именно библиотеку PDF Rasterization Pilot и использует новый конвертер для сохранения PDF в графические файлы и вывода содержимого PDF в окно предварительного просмотра. Мы постарались соединить в PDF2Image Pilot возможности нашей PDF Rasterization библиотеки и наш многолетний опыт в разработке удобных и простых интерфейсов. Будем надеяться, что PDF2Image конвертер, поможет Вам в решении различных задач. Будем с нетерпением ждать Ваших отзывов и предложений!

Артём Голубниченко

Новый PDF редактор

Январь 29, 2010

25 января наша компания выпустила программу PDF Maker Pilot -  новый визуальный редактор для создания электронных PDF форм и PDF документов с различными графическими объектами. Разработчики, Татьяна Орловская и Александр Григорьев, работали над проектом в течение года. Новая программа – это улучшенная версия ранней программы PDF Maker Pilot.

Новый PDF Maker отличается более дружественным интерфейсом и улучшенной функциональностью. Мы старались, чтобы во время работы с программой, пользователь получал нужные ему результат с минимальным приложением усилий. По ходу разработки, мы, прежде всего, стремились сделать полноценный редактор, учесть все недостатки предыдущей версии и сделать их достоинствами новой версии PDF Maker Pilot.

В ближайших планах – добавить взаимодействие с базой данных. База данных будет содержать текстовую и графическую информацию (например, цифровые подписи) пользователя. Планируется обеспечить возможность автозаполнения бланков данными из базы, многократное заполнение бланков.

Надеемся, что теперь создавать любые PDF документы с помощью PDF Maker Pilot будет просто и приятно. Желаю всем пользователям только положительных эмоций во время работы с нашей программой!

Посетите страничку программы PDF Maker Pilot.

Артем Голубниченко
Руководитель проекта Виртуальный Принтер

Отпуск в Черногории

Июль 29, 2008

Привет всем! Чуть более недели назад вернулся из поездки в Черногорию (Montenegro), и вот, наконец, дописал рассказ об отпуске.

7 июля 2008 г. мы с мамой отправились в Москву из омского аэропорта. Этот этап поездки запомнился двумя моментами. Первый – оставил пену для бритья в ручной клади, а на борт самолета, как оказалось, с флаконами емкостью >100мл теперь не пускают – пришлось выбросить. Во-вторых, приятно удивил омский аэропорт. Конечно, не Домодедово, но приобретает, наконец, цивилизованный вид.

В Москве нам необходимо было провести ночь до рейса в Черногорию. Погуляли по Красной площади, вечером красиво выглядит:

Moscow-1.jpg Moscow-2.jpg Moscow-3.jpg Moscow-4.jpg

Прочитать запись полностью »

Viva Cuba!

Январь 26, 2008

Введение.

Рассказ скорее получится не о Кубе, а о том, как мы там были, что делали. По-другому, видимо, не получится.

Полет.

Мда, 13 часов – это очень не мало. Благо хоть подушку с пледом дали. Командир экипажа попросил настроиться на долгий полет и воздержаться от курения. Это мы легко. Летели с запада на восток ночью, а посему ночь была долгой. На подлете к Гаване в телевизорах появилась картинка с GPS навигатора, где в realtime’е показывали, как и где именно мы летим, чтоб не так скучно было. Дети (коих было в салоне не мало) и я – в восторге :)

Прочитать запись полностью »

Как писать заметки в блог

Июль 19, 2007

Для того, чтобы вы смогли писать заметки в наш блог, первым делом вам нужно получить так называемую учетную запись «автора». После получения такой учетной записи у вас появляется два основных способа писать заметки: через форму на сайте и при помощи клиентских программ.

Первый способ очевиден, потому я опишу только второй. Тем более, что при помощи клиентских программ гораздо удобнее писать заметки. Особенно заметки с фотографиями :-)

Существует достаточно большое количество клиентских программ. Они, как и все другие программы, более или менее удобны, а также более или менее бесплатны. Каждый может выбрать на свой вкус. Я выбрал Zoundry Blog Writer, потому что она достаточно удобна и при этом совсем бесплатна :-) Про нее и расскажу.

Значит, для начала скачиваем Zoundry Blog Writer (http://www.zoundry.com/download/zBlogWriter.exe). Файл достаточно большой (примерно 6 мегабайт), но программа того стоит. После того, как вы скачали программу, ее нужно установить и настроить. Установка абсолютно стандартная, нет смысла ее описывать. Настройка немного менее очевидна.

Давайте разберемся по порядку. После установки, при первом запуске вы увидите такое окно программы.

1_first_run.png

В левой части окна перечислены шаги, которые нам предстоит сделать для настройки программы. Нажимаем на первый пункт «Set up your Blog Account(s)». Появляется окно настроек.

2_settings.png

Нажимаем кнопку New Account и к наши услугам появляется мастер настройки. На первой странице мастера нужно указать адрес нашего – это http://www.colorpilot.ru/blog/.

3_wizard_1.png

После нажатия на кнопку Next мастер некоторое время будет пытаться определить настройки блога и если вы все сделали правильно, то в итоге покажет следующую страницу мастера с уже заполненными полями Account Type (это Wordpress) и API URL (это http://colorpilot.ru/blog/xmlrpc.php).

3_wizard_2.png

Остается только дать название нашему блогу (вы можете выбрать любое, это название только для идентификации блога в программе) и указать имя и пароль учетной записи «автора».

3_wizard_2_1.png

На последней странице нам предлагается возможность выбрать метод для сохранения файлов и картинок в блоге (предлагаю оставить метод по умолчанию «Use blog’s file upload feature»), а также сразу скачать те записи, которые уже есть в блоге. Предлагаю на этой странице ничего не менять. Впрочем, если вы захотите не получать ранее написанные записи в данный момент, то можно получить их позже выбрав в меню Post пункт Download Recent Posts.

3_wizard_3.png

Если вы оставили галочку рядом с «Блог компании Два Пилота» (или тем названием, что вы написали), то после нажатия на кнопку Finish программа начнет скачивать записи, а вы увидите следующий диалог.

4_downloading_posts.png

После окончания работы мастера мы вновь попадаем в диалог настроек. Только теперь в списке учетных записей появилась строчка для нашего блога.

5_settings.png

Все, пока больше ничего делать не нужно. Можно просто закрыть диалог и начать писать заметки. Хотя нет, возможно, вы еще захотите включить проверку орфографии. Для этого вам нужно в разделе Spelling диалога настроек указать «Enable spell checking» и выбрать язык (Russian). После закрытия диалога настроек программа скачает словарь (примерно 11 мегабайт).

6_dictionary_download.png

Больше нам не нужна панелька Getting Started (слева), ее можно закрыть. Для удобства можно открыть на месте этой панелька список заметок (как уже опубликованных, так и черновиков). Для этого выбрать в меню View пункт Blog Entries.

7_blog_entries.png

После этого можно переходить к написанию или редактированию заметок. Сам процесс редактирования в Zoundry Blog Writer достаточно понятен, но есть несколько моментов, специфичных для блогов.

Нам потребуется выбрать блог, в котором мы хотим опубликовать заметку (нужно нажать на синий треугольник справа от надписи Blog и выбрать «Блог компании Два Пилота»). Также желательно выбрать категорию, в которую будет помещена заметка (можно выбрать несколько). Для выбора категории нужно нажать на синий треугольник справа от надписи Categories – появится список категорий и в этом списке нужно выбрать желаемые категории.

8_categories.png

После этого вы можете вписать название и начать редактировать текст заметки. Zoundry Blog Writer предоставляет достаточно приличные возможности для форматирования текста, также вы можете проставлять ссылки и вставлять картинки. В большинстве случаев этого достаточно. В крайнем случае, вы всегда можете перейти на вкладку XHTML и просто отредактировать заметку как HTML-страницу.

Отдельного внимания заслуживает работа с картинками. Картинку наиболее простым и удобным способом можно вставить при помощи команды Insert Picture File.

9_insert_image.png

Картинки вставляются в уменьшенном виде (размер вы можете изменить). После публикации каждая такая картинка будет помещена на сервер в полном и уменьшенном варианте. Уменьшенный вариант в тексте заметки станет ссылкой, при нажатии на которую можно посмотреть полный вариант.

В общем, это и все, что нужно знать для начала работы. Отмечу еще, что по мере написания заметки вы можете сохранять ее. При сохранении такая заметка попадает в раздел «Unpublished (local machine)». После того, как вы закончили заметку, ее нужно опубликовать (сохранить на сервер). Это делается нажатием на одну кнопку на тулбаре, либо выбором пункта «Publish entry» в меню Post.

10_publish.png

После выбора указанного пункта меню появится диалог, в котором перечислено, что будет отправлено на сервер и дана возможность изменить (настроить) стандартную процедуру отправки.

11_post_entry.png

Что именно можно настроить в этом диалоге – я оставлю для разбора вам. Могу сказать, что в большинстве случаев ничего менять и настраивать не надо. Нужно просто нажать в диалоге кнопку Post. Появится очередное окно, которое будет информировать вас о ходе публикации заметки на сервере.

12_posting.png

Если все в порядке (соединение не оборвалось, сервер работает и т.п.), то ваша заметка и все связанные с ней файлы будут помещены на сервер.

Если у вас есть какие-то вопросы, то спрашивайте – я отвечу.